About Australind 6233

The size of Australind is approximately 23.2 square kilometres. It has 22 parks covering nearly 17.5% of total area. The population of Australind in 2016 was 14539 people. By 2021 the population was 15988 showing a population growth of 10.0%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Australind is 0-9 years. Households in Australind are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1400 - $1799 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Australind work in a trades occupation.In 2021, 76.50% of the homes in Australind were owner-occupied compared with 74.10% in 2016.

Australind has 7,704 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Australind have seen a 104.01%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 33.23% increase. As at 31 January 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Australind is $808,593 while the median value for Units is $533,217.
  • Houses have a median rent of $650 while Units have a median rent of $600.
